A extensive rescue mission featuring numerous emergency units has been taking place off the Yorkshire shoreline.

Authorities state that a 67-year-old individual has died after being rescued from the ocean off the Yorkshire shore.

The incident led to a significant emergency response with various agencies in the area.

Details regarding the incident are currently coming to light.

Emergency Response Mobilised

Sources state that personnel from the coastguard, RNLI services, and law enforcement were dispatched to the scene following concerns of people struggling in the sea.

The operation concentrated near the seaside town of Withernsea.
